=Cooperative threads

Ocsigen is not using the usual preemptive threads model to handle simultaneaous requests. Instead of this, it is based on a model of //cooperative threads//. Ocsigen's cooperative threads are implemented in monadic style by Jérôme Vouillon, which makes them really easy to use.

If you want to write an extension for Ocsigen or a Web site with Eliom, you must use this thread model.
